How much do live in rover dog sitting j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for live in rover dog sitting in Georgetown, TX is $20.26,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.28 and $22.36 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How much do dog sitters earn on Rover?

Dog sitters on Rover typically earn between $15 and $30 per visit or day, depending on location, experience, and services offered. Many sitters set their own rates and can increase earnings with positive reviews and additional services like walks or training.

How to get a job with Rover Dog Sitting?

To get a job as a Rover dog sitter, create a profile on the Rover platform, complete the required background checks, and set your availability. Having experience with dogs, good communication skills, and positive reviews can improve your chances of securing jobs and building a reputation.

Is $50 a night good for dog sitting?

For a live-in rover dog sitting position, $50 per night is generally below the average rate, which typically ranges from $30 to $100 or more depending on the location, duration, and responsibilities. Rates can vary based on the dog's needs, the sitter's experience, and whether additional services like walks or training are included.

Is $100 a day good for house sitting?

For a live-in rover dog sitting position, $100 a day can be considered fair compensation depending on the location, duties, and experience required. Rates vary based on the level of care, the number of pets, and whether additional tasks like walking or training are involved.

What is the difference between Live In Rover Dog Sitting vs Dog Walker?

AspectLive In Rover Dog SittingDog Walker
CredentialsBasic pet care knowledge, possibly pet first aidNone typically required, but experience helps
Work EnvironmentHome environment, living with petsOutdoor or neighborhood settings, walking routes
Employer & Industry UsagePet sitting agencies, individual clientsPet care companies, independent contractors
Search & Comparison IntentSeeking in-home pet care, overnight staysLooking for daily walks, exercise for dogs

Live In Rover Dog Sitting involves providing in-home, overnight care for dogs, often including feeding, companionship, and basic health monitoring. Dog Walkers primarily focus on taking dogs out for walks during the day, offering exercise and outdoor activity. Both roles require pet care knowledge but differ in environment and scope of duties.

A Day In The Life:

This role is so much fun! Daily, you'll have the opportunity to train new dogs -- from puppy age to dogs who need some more reminders. You'll ask their parents about goals and what they want to solve. You'll spend time playing detective -- observing behaviors of your new friend and solving the mysteries of how to train them best. Eventually, you'll use the resources we've already built to craft a plan for how to train that dog and solve their parent's concerns. Don't forget -- sometimes you'll have to train the parents too. You'll not only communicate with the dog(s), but also have a lot of interaction with mom and dad. You'll document what you are seeing and offer tips and tricks to solve. And let's not forget -- you're probably going to scoop some poop, clean up some pee, go home with some fur on you and get lots of sloppy kisses!

Responsibilities:
  • Training with assigned dogs daily
  • Prepare training plans to assist clients with behavior modification of pets
  • Meet with clients on arrival and departure of pet to discuss training expectations and progress
  • Provide enrichment to training dogs
  • Document and be able to explain in detail the dog's behavior and training status for each training session. This is done in-person, through email and video.
  • Adhere to LIMA (least intrusive, minimally aversive) training standards in all interactions and training exercises. Exclusive use of positive reinforcement training methods through classical and operant conditioning.
  • Run preset class curriculum or develop class curriculum, where applicable
  • Maintain highest standards of education in dog training
  • Conduct group classes
  • Conduct private lessons
  • Assist with additional training sessions as needed, including virtual training when asked
  • Consult with other departments
  • Grow business by making recommendations to current Pet Parents.
  • Create content (photos, videos) for social media posting.

Qualifications For This Position:
  • Knowledge of Operant and Classical Conditioning as it pertains to training dogs preferred.
  • 1-2 years of experience in training animals or equivalent education is preferred.
  • Knowledge and understanding of dogs, dog behavior, and individual breed characteristics
  • CCPDT Certification or the ability to obtain certification within one year of employment.
